The Role
We are building the Bull Enterprise Data Hub a centralized data platform that consolidates product data across 8+ source systems (SAP, Hotspot, Windchill) into a unified, versioned, API-first platform.
The platform powers:
* HPCCAT product catalog for HPC, AI & Quantum
* Executive dashboards GATE program KPIs, S&OP forecast, roadmap views
* Machine-to-machine integrations REST APIs consumed by quoting, digital twin, and external tools
You will join a small, high-impact team (3 people) and own the data engineering layer: ingestion pipelines, transformation models, data quality, and warehouse infrastructure.
What You'll Do
* Build and maintain ETL/ELT pipelines to ingest data from SAP, HotSpot, vendor feeds, and internal databases
* Design and implement dbt transformation models (staging intermediate marts) on PostgreSQL and DuckDB
* Ensure data quality implement tests, monitoring, anomaly detection, and reconciliation with source systems
* Develop and extend the REST API (FastAPI/Python) for data access by downstream applications
* Manage infrastructure Docker Compose, PostgreSQL 16, Alembic migrations, CI/CD
* Collaborate with Product Managers to understand data needs and translate them into reliable data models
* Document data models, lineage, and operational runbooks
